哈希竞猜游戏公平吗?哈希竞猜游戏公平吗
嗯,用户让我写一篇关于“哈希竞猜游戏公平吗”的文章,看起来他需要一篇结构清晰、内容详实的文章,我得理解哈希竞猜游戏的基本规则,这样才能分析它的公平性,用户已经提供了一些内容,包括引言、规则、公平性分析和实际案例,但可能需要更多的细节和例子来丰富文章。 用户提到哈希函数在密码学中的重要性,所以文章应该涵盖这一点,我需要解释哈希函数的单向性、不可逆性和随机性,以及这些特性如何影响游戏的公平性,可能还需要讨论计算资源的平衡,比如参与者和游戏组织者是否使用相同的硬件和算法优化,这会影响找到目标哈希值的概率。 实际案例部分,用户提到了比特币 mining 和加密货币交易所的竞赛,还有安全协议中的挑战-响应机制,这些例子都很不错,但可能需要更多的细节和具体例子来说明,比特币 mining 中,矿工们是否真的在公平竞争,或者是否有矿池帮助矿工减少计算负担,这可能影响游戏的公平性。 用户提到游戏结束的条件,参与者需要找到与目标哈希值匹配的输入值,这里可能需要解释反馈机制,比如参与者是否能得到哈希值的某些位是否匹配,这有助于缩小猜测范围,如果反馈机制不透明,参与者可能无法有效缩小范围,影响游戏的公平性。 在分析实际案例时,可能需要更多的数据和例子,除了比特币 mining,还可以提到其他应用,如区块链中的其他共识机制,或者哈希函数在零知识证明中的应用,这些例子能帮助读者更好地理解哈希竞猜游戏的公平性在不同场景中的表现。 用户还提到游戏组织者需要严格控制规则,确保参与者的机会均等,这可能涉及到随机目标哈希值的选择,避免组织者提前知道目标值,从而影响游戏的公平性,可能需要讨论如何防止参与者利用漏洞或提前获得部分信息来提高猜测的成功率。 总结部分,用户希望文章结构清晰,内容充实,达到字数要求,我需要确保每个部分都有足够的细节和例子,同时保持逻辑连贯,语言流畅,可能需要添加一些结论性的段落,强调在理想情况下游戏的公平性,但在实际应用中需要谨慎设计和管理。 检查是否有错别字或语句不通顺的地方,确保文章整体质量,可能需要多次修改,确保每个部分都符合用户的要求,同时保持原创性,避免抄袭。 哈希竞猜游戏公平吗?哈希竞猜游戏公平吗,
本文目录导读:
好,用户让我写一篇关于“哈希竞猜游戏公平吗”的文章,首先得确定标题,标题要简洁明了,又能吸引读者,然后是文章内容,要求不少于1591个字,内容要涵盖游戏规则、公平性分析、实际案例以及结论。
我需要了解哈希竞猜游戏的基本规则,哈希函数在密码学中很重要,游戏可能涉及玩家猜测哈希值,或者利用哈希函数进行某种挑战,分析游戏的公平性,可以从算法的随机性、玩家的机会均等性、计算难度等方面入手。
考虑实际案例,比如一些安全协议中的哈希函数应用,或者游戏设计中的漏洞,这些案例能帮助读者更好地理解理论分析。
总结游戏的公平性,指出在理想情况下游戏是公平的,但在实际应用中可能存在漏洞,需要谨慎设计和管理。
在写作过程中,要确保逻辑清晰,语言流畅,避免过于技术化的术语,让读者容易理解,保持文章的连贯性和吸引力,让读者有兴趣继续阅读下去。
文章结构应该是:引言、游戏规则、公平性分析、实际案例、每个部分都要详细展开,确保内容充实,达到字数要求。
在当今数字化时代,哈希函数作为密码学中的重要工具,广泛应用于数据安全、身份验证、数据完整性保护等领域,哈希函数的不可逆性和随机性使得它成为许多安全协议和游戏设计的基础,一种基于哈希函数的猜谜游戏引发了广泛讨论——哈希竞猜游戏,这种游戏是否真的公平?本文将从游戏规则、公平性分析以及实际案例等方面,探讨哈希竞猜游戏的公平性问题。
哈希竞猜游戏是一种基于哈希函数的互动游戏,通常由参与者和游戏组织者进行,游戏的基本规则如下:
- 目标设定:游戏的目标是通过猜测哈希函数的输入值,使得其哈希值与组织者提供的目标哈希值匹配。
- 哈希函数的选择:游戏组织者通常会选择一个固定的哈希函数(如SHA-256)和一个随机的种子值,作为游戏的核心。
- 参与者猜测:参与者根据游戏规则和已有信息,进行猜测,尝试找到一个输入值,使得其哈希值与目标哈希值匹配。
- 反馈机制:参与者通常会得到一些反馈信息,例如哈希值的长度、哈希值的某些位是否匹配等,以便帮助其缩小猜测范围。
- 游戏结束:当参与者成功找到与目标哈希值匹配的输入值时,游戏结束,参与者获胜。
哈希竞猜游戏的公平性分析
在分析哈希竞猜游戏的公平性之前,我们需要明确几个关键问题:
- 哈希函数的不可逆性:哈希函数是一种单向函数,即给定一个哈希值,无法有效地找到对应的输入值,这意味着参与者无法通过目标哈希值直接推导出目标输入值。
- 计算难度:现代哈希函数(如SHA-256)的计算难度较高,即使使用强大的计算资源,找到一个特定哈希值所需的计算资源也是巨大的。
- 参与者的机会均等性:游戏的公平性还取决于参与者是否拥有相同的初始信息和计算资源。
基于以上分析,我们可以从以下几个方面探讨哈希竞猜游戏的公平性:
游戏规则的对称性
哈希竞猜游戏的设计通常具有对称性,即参与者和游戏组织者在信息获取和计算能力上具有对等性,参与者无法提前知道目标哈希值对应的输入值,而游戏组织者也无法通过某种方式提前找到目标输入值,这种对称性是游戏公平的基础。
计算资源的平衡
如果参与者和游戏组织者在计算资源上具有对等性,那么游戏的公平性将得到保障,如果参与者使用相同的计算资源(如相同的硬件配置和算法优化),那么找到目标哈希值的概率将与输入空间的大小成正比。
目标哈希值的随机性
游戏组织者通常会选择一个随机的目标哈希值,以确保参与者无法通过某种方式提前猜测到目标值,这种随机性是游戏公平性的关键因素。
反馈机制的透明性
游戏的公平性还与反馈机制的透明性密切相关,如果参与者能够获得足够的反馈信息(如哈希值的某些位是否匹配),那么他们可以更高效地缩小猜测范围,如果反馈机制过于简化,参与者可能无法充分利用信息,从而影响游戏的公平性。
哈希竞猜游戏的实际案例
为了更好地理解哈希竞猜游戏的公平性,我们可以参考一些实际案例。
比特币 mining
哈希竞猜游戏在区块链技术中的应用最广泛的就是比特币的哈希 mining 过程,在比特币网络中,矿工需要通过计算哈希值,使得其小于或等于目标哈希值,这个过程本质上是一种哈希竞猜游戏,参与者(矿工)通过计算哈希值来竞争矿池,争夺区块奖励。
尽管比特币 mining 的规则并非完全公平,但其公平性主要依赖于计算资源的分配和网络的去中心化特性,如果矿工们在计算资源上具有对等性,那么游戏的公平性将得到保障。
加密货币交易所的交易竞赛
一些加密货币交易所会举办类似的哈希竞猜游戏,参与者需要通过猜谜获得代币作为奖励,这些游戏通常会设置一个时间限制,参与者需要在规定时间内找到正确的哈希值。
由于这些游戏的参与者通常包括交易所的工作人员和普通用户,而工作人员可能掌握某种优势(如提前知道目标哈希值),这可能破坏游戏的公平性,交易所需要严格控制游戏规则,确保参与者的机会均等。
安全协议中的哈希函数挑战
在现代密码学中,哈希函数常被用于安全协议中的挑战-响应机制,在身份验证协议中,服务器会发送一个哈希值,参与者需要通过计算哈希函数来验证其身份。
这种机制的设计初衷是确保参与者无法通过猜测哈希值来伪造身份,如果参与者能够通过某种方式提前计算哈希值,或者游戏组织者选择的哈希函数存在某种漏洞,这可能破坏游戏的公平性。
哈希竞猜游戏的公平性取决于多个因素,包括游戏规则的对称性、计算资源的平衡、目标哈希值的随机性以及反馈机制的透明性,在理想情况下,如果参与者和游戏组织者在计算资源和信息获取上具有对等性,且目标哈希值选择得当,那么哈希竞猜游戏可以被视为一种公平的游戏。
在实际应用中,由于参与者可能掌握某种优势(如提前获得部分信息或使用更强大的计算资源),哈希竞猜游戏的公平性可能会受到挑战,游戏组织者需要严格控制游戏规则,确保参与者的机会均等,并采取措施防止任何可能的不公平行为。
哈希竞猜游戏的公平性是一个复杂的问题,需要从多个方面进行分析和设计,只有在确保对称性、平衡性和随机性的前提下,才能真正实现游戏的公平性。






发表评论